The counties with the most recorded gold occurrences — each links into the live map of that ground (claims, creeks, roads and geology on):
| County | Gold records | Producers |
|---|---|---|
| Nye County | 839 | 336 |
| Esmeralda County | 607 | 218 |
| Pershing County | 586 | 287 |
| Elko County | 557 | 311 |
| Lander County | 386 | 302 |
| Humboldt County | 381 | 157 |
| Mineral County | 218 | 163 |
| Clark County | 205 | 105 |
| Churchill County | 179 | 75 |
| White Pine County | 178 | 114 |
Sites the federal record lists with medium or large production — proven ground worth a careful, legal look at the country around it:
| Site | County | Status | Recorded size |
|---|---|---|---|
| Battle Mountain District | Lander | Producer | Large |
| Chimney Creek Mine | Humboldt | Producer | Large |
| Chukar Footwall Mine | Eureka | Producer | Large |
| Deep Post Mine | Eureka | Producer | Large |
| Ely District (Robinson) | White Pine | Producer | Large |
| Eureka District-Nevada | Eureka | Producer | Large |
| Geddes & Bertrand Mine | Eureka | Producer | Large |
| Gold Quarry Mine | Eureka | Producer | Large |
